1. The most frequently used instructions of a computer program are likely to be fetched from the:
Hard Disc
Cache Memory
RAM
Registers
Correct Answer :
Cache Memory
Cache memory stores the most frequently used instructions and data of a computer program for quick access by the CPU. It is faster than RAM and hard disk, enabling better performance by reducing the time needed to fetch instructions.
